Ingredients for the Valentine’s Coffee Starbucks Copycat Recipe
To make a Starbucks Valentine’s Coffee at home, you’ll need the following ingredients:
- Freshly brewed coffee: You can use a strong, rich coffee like espresso or a dark roast to ensure your drink has that bold coffee flavor. If you prefer a lighter coffee, feel free to opt for a medium roast.
- White chocolate syrup: This is the key ingredient for that sweet, creamy base. White chocolate syrup adds a rich sweetness that pairs perfectly with the bitterness of coffee.
- Raspberry syrup: This adds a fruity, tart element that balances the sweetness of the white chocolate, bringing a lovely contrast of flavors.
- Vanilla syrup: For a classic Starbucks touch, a dash of vanilla syrup will add a little extra depth to the flavor profile.
- Milk or milk alternative: You can use regular milk, or substitute with almond milk, oat milk, or any milk alternative that you prefer.
- Whipped cream: A topping of whipped cream adds a touch of indulgence and a creamy texture.
- Red sprinkles or heart-shaped sprinkles: For a festive touch, sprinkle some red or heart-shaped sprinkles on top of your whipped cream.
- Optional: You can add a dash of cocoa powder or cinnamon for extra flavor if you like a hint of spice.

Step-by-Step Guide to Making Valentine’s Coffee Starbucks Copycat Recipe
Step 1: Brew Your Coffee
Start by brewing a strong cup of coffee. If you have an espresso machine, this would be a great time to make an espresso shot to give the drink a more robust coffee flavor. Alternatively, a regular coffee brewed using a drip coffee maker or a French press works perfectly well. Aim for about 6 oz of brewed coffee, depending on how strong you like it.
Step 2: Add the Flavored Syrups
Once your coffee is brewed, add 2 tablespoons of white chocolate syrup and 1 tablespoon of raspberry syrup. These will give your coffee that sweet, indulgent, and fruity flavor that makes the drink perfect for Valentine’s Day. Stir the syrups into the hot coffee until well combined.
For an extra special touch, add a teaspoon of vanilla syrup. This will add a layer of warmth and enhance the sweetness of the white chocolate and raspberry.
Step 3: Froth the Milk
While your coffee is brewing and the syrups are blending in, froth the milk of your choice. If you’re using regular milk, a milk frother will give you a creamy texture. If you prefer non-dairy milk, oat milk works wonderfully for frothing, giving the drink a creamy consistency without overpowering the flavors.
Froth about 6-8 oz of milk, depending on how creamy you want your drink. Once your milk is frothy and heated, pour it into your coffee mixture, stirring gently to combine. This will add the perfect creamy texture to your drink.
Step 4: Add the Whipped Cream and Garnishes
Top your drink with a generous amount of whipped cream. For the perfect Valentine’s Day touch, sprinkle red or heart-shaped sprinkles over the whipped cream. This adds a festive, fun touch that makes your homemade Valentine’s Coffee feel extra special.
You can also sprinkle a little cocoa powder or cinnamon on top of the whipped cream for an extra touch of flavor and visual appeal.
Step 5: Enjoy!
Your homemade Starbucks Valentine’s Coffee is now ready to enjoy! Take a sip and savor the rich flavors of white chocolate, raspberry, and a smooth coffee base.

Starbucks Drink Ideas for Valentine’s Day
If you’re looking for more Starbucks drink ideas to try on Valentine’s Day, here are some other recipes you can try at home:
- Pink Drink Copycat The Pink Drink is a popular choice at Starbucks, and it’s perfect for Valentine’s Day. To recreate this refreshing drink, mix coconut milk, strawberry acai base, freeze-dried strawberries, and ice. It’s a fruity, light drink that’s both sweet and refreshing.
- Chocolate Mocha Frappuccino A cold, creamy drink for those who love their chocolate. Blend together iced coffee, milk, mocha syrup, and ice, and top it off with whipped cream. Drizzle chocolate syrup on top for that extra indulgent touch.
- Strawberry Cream Cold Brew A unique twist on the traditional cold brew, this drink uses strawberry syrup to create a smooth, sweet flavor that’s perfect for Valentine’s Day. Add a layer of cold foam on top to make the drink extra creamy and indulgent.
- Iced Caramel Macchiato Copycat The Iced Caramel Macchiato is a fan-favorite Starbucks drink, known for its rich espresso flavor and sweet caramel syrup. To make it at home, pour ice into a glass, add vanilla syrup, espresso, and milk, and drizzle caramel on top.
Starbucks Copycat Recipes: Secrets to Success
Creating Starbucks drinks at home doesn’t require a lot of fancy equipment or experience. Here are some tips to help you nail your Starbucks copycat recipes every time:
- Use Quality Coffee: The better the coffee, the better your drink will taste. Whether you’re using espresso or brewed coffee, high-quality beans will make a noticeable difference.
- Experiment with Syrups: Starbucks offers a wide range of syrups, and you can experiment with different flavors to find what works best for your taste. White chocolate, raspberry, vanilla, and caramel are all popular choices.
- Froth the Milk Properly: Milk frothing can make or break your drink. Invest in a milk frother for the best results. If you don’t have one, you can use a French press or even shake the milk in a jar to froth it.
- Get Creative with Garnishes: While whipped cream is the usual topping for many Starbucks drinks, feel free to add extra toppings like sprinkles, chocolate shavings, or even a dash of cinnamon.
